Community Day: Turn Again to the Earth

May 18 @ 11:30 am - 4:00 pm

Bring friends and family to celebrate Turn Again to the Earth, the BMA’s city-wide initiative and series of exhibitions focusing on the environment, climate change, art, and culture. Among the series is Black Earth Rising, an exhibition of compelling artworks by contemporary African diasporic, Latin American, and Native American artists who are inspired by the splendor and fragility of the natural world.

Community Day is an outdoor event for all ages. This event will feature a Qigong mindful movement session in the Ryda and Robert H. Levi Sculpture Garden led by Mary Pinkard, a live musical performance by composer and multi-instrumentalist Jamal R. Moore, and family-friendly interactive activities. Connect with local environmental organizations, such as the Natural History Society of Maryland, Bikemore, Blue Water Baltimore, and Acres4Change. Enjoy a selection of delicious food and beverages from Juicing with Jazz and Our Time Kitchen members Chachu’s Chai, The Veggie Table, and Somethang Delicious.
